A RANGE of events will be held throughout the northern region this month to help the region celebrate, connect and grow – the theme for this year’s Mental Health Month.
Each Wednesday until October 24, Hunter New England Health will hold a presentation at Inverell Library on different mental health issues, including young people’s mental health, moods and stress.
In Armidale, a day of barbecue, tree planting and music is planned for Sunday, October 14, followed by a mental health expo at Armidale TAFE on Wednesday, October 17.
Armidale will also host Get Active, which includes nearly a month of physical activities around the city, starting from October 15.
In Tamworth, the community is invited to shake off the stress next Friday with a day of dancing, food, laughter yoga, massage, silent disco and live music at the Stress Less Festival in Bicentennial Park.
Tamworth High School students will also learn more about mental health and wellbeing with a Mindzone Fair Day later in the month.
